Summary

To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, with reference to the Queen’s Speech on 19 December 2019, what steps the Government plans to take to ensure that no one will have to sell their home to pay for social care.

  2. 7 January 2020

    Answer

    We are determined to find a long-term solution to the challenges in social care to ensure every person is treated with dignity and offered the security they deserve. We will seek to build cross-party consensus and will outline next steps shortly.
